Liverpool‘s winning run continued after they beat Tottenham 1-0 on Saturday evening.

Jurgen Klopp’s men have not dropped any points in the league since late October, when they drew 1-1 with Manchester United.

Roberto Firmino’s first-half strike proved to be the difference, the Brazilian hitting from close range with 37 minutes on the clock.

The hosts threatened their opponents late on as Liverpool’s hold on the match waned, but Jose Mourinho’s side were ultimately unable to find an equaliser.
